Pattern Search: Find a Vehicle and Open Its Patterns
Find the correct vehicle quickly and open its pattern set in the vehicle container.
Purpose: Find the correct vehicle quickly and open its pattern set in the vehicle container.
Applies to: STEK EDGE — Pattern Search / Vehicle Container
Why this matters
- Problem: Searching patterns can be slow when you’re under time pressure, especially if you start with the wrong filters or pick the wrong vehicle.
- What EDGE improves: EDGE supports multiple filter paths (Year/Make/Model/Trim/Region), categories, and quick search, and includes a vehicle image to help confirm the match before opening patterns.
- Result: Faster selection of the correct vehicle and fewer “wrong pattern” openings.
What this feature does
- What it is: A vehicle-based pattern search flow that leads you from filters and validation to a full pattern list inside the vehicle container.
- What it helps you do: Identify the right vehicle, confirm it visually, and access all available patterns for that vehicle using Explore Patterns.
- What it does not do (optional): It does not automatically validate your physical vehicle beyond what the selected vehicle data and image show. Always confirm the match.

Before you start
- You need: Access to STEK EDGE with the pattern library available for your account.
- Recommended: Start with Make, then narrow down (Year → Model → Trim → Region) to avoid filtering yourself into a dead end.
- Terms used (optional): Quick search = fast search input; Category = installation grouping; Region = market filter; Explore Patterns = opens patterns; Vehicle container = view containing all patterns for the selected vehicle.
How to use it
Workflow A — Filter Vehicles (Recommended)
- Open Pattern Search
Where: STEK EDGE → Pattern Search
Do: Go to the search area where categories, quick search, and filters are available.
Expected result: You see category options and vehicle filters. - (Optional) Select a category
Where: Category section (ex: PPF exterior, window tint, etc.)
Do: Choose the installation category that matches the job.
Expected result: Results and available options narrow to that category. - Select vehicle filters in a stable order
Where: Filters (Year / Make / Model / Trim / Region)
Do: Select Make first, then continue down the list until the vehicle is uniquely identified.
Expected result: The vehicle selection becomes more specific and the available options remain consistent.
Note (optional): Starting with an overly specific filter (like Trim) may hide valid options. - Confirm using the vehicle image
Where: Vehicle preview area (image)
Do: Compare the on-screen vehicle image with the vehicle in your shop.
Expected result: You confirm you’re selecting the correct vehicle variant. - Open the vehicle’s patterns
Where: Vehicle result → Explore Patterns
Do: Click Explore Patterns.
Expected result: The vehicle container opens with all patterns for that vehicle.
Workflow B — Quick search
- Use Quick search
Where: Quick search field
Do: Search by the vehicle info you already know (make/model or similar).
Expected result: A shortlist of vehicle matches appears. - Validate and open patterns
Where: Vehicle result → image preview → Explore Patterns
Do: Confirm with the image, then click Explore Patterns.
Expected result: Vehicle container opens with the full pattern list.
Tips
- Start broad, then narrow. Make first keeps options visible.
- Use the vehicle image as a final check before opening patterns.
- If results look wrong, clear the most restrictive filter first (often Region or Trim).
Common mistakes
- Selecting Region too early and getting no results → Fix: Clear Region, pick Make/Model first, then reapply Region at the end.
- Starting with an overly specific filter (like Trim or year) → Fix: Start with Make and work downward.
Troubleshooting
Issue: No vehicles appear after filtering
Cause: Filters are too restrictive or applied in a way that hides valid options
Fix: Clear the most specific filter(s) first (Trim/Region/Quick Search), then rebuild the selection from Make downward.
